Best Practices for a Successful Open Enrollment

Tuesday, October 8th, 2024  |  2:00 P.M. ET

Summary

Attend this month's webinar to learn how federal and state laws impact open enrollment period.

Gain insights into:

  • IRS allowable employee contribution structures;
  • Required open enrollment documents and delivery methods;
  • The importance of gathering evidence of insurability.

Be able to answer these questions:

  • How can employers comply with the ACA affordability threshold for employee contributions?
  • What happens when an employee  misses an open enrollment deadline?
  • What are the most effective ways to explain an embedded deductible and out-of-pocket maximum?

Who Should Attend?

HR and other support personnel that play a crucial role in their company's overall compliance and employee health & benefits program.
